Dorset Council already 'inundated' with offers of accommodation for Ukrainian refugees

Families are able to register their support

Author: Maria GreenwoodPublished 14th Mar 2022

Dorset Council say they have already been inundated with offers of help from people who want to welcome refugees from Ukraine into their homes.

The Dorset Together Workgroup, who helped people shielding during the pandemic, has now been reformed.

They will be supporting the refugee and resettlement programme.

Dorset Council say they are still waiting for more details from the home office, but in the meantime people can register offers of accommodation via this email address:

refugeehousing@dorsetcouncil.gov.uk

A spokesperson for Dorset Council said:

"We are also working very closely with our colleagues across Dorset Council, at BCP Council, and in the voluntary and community sector to ensure our response is planned and we are able to give timely and accurate advice to individuals and organisations."
